本文目录导读:
图片来源于网络,如有侵权联系删除
在当今数字化时代,拥有一个属于自己的网站已经不再遥不可及,通过使用开源代码和现代技术,任何人都可以轻松地创建和维护一个功能丰富、美观大方的个人或商业网站,本文将详细介绍如何利用源码搭建网站,并提供一系列实用的步骤和建议,帮助你从零开始打造一个独特的网络空间。
选择合适的开发框架和技术栈
确定网站类型和目标受众
在启动任何项目之前,明确你的网站目标和受众是非常重要的,这将有助于指导后续的技术选择和设计决策,如果你打算建立一个博客网站,你可能需要考虑用户体验、内容管理和SEO优化等因素;而如果是一个电子商务平台,则需要关注购物车系统、支付安全和物流配送等方面。
了解前端与后端技术的区别与应用场景
前端技术主要负责页面的展示效果和交互体验,通常包括HTML/CSS/JavaScript等工具,而后端则负责处理服务器端的业务逻辑和数据存储,如数据库操作、API接口调用等,在选择技术时,要根据具体需求权衡两者的性能和复杂性。
探索流行的开源解决方案
随着互联网的发展,许多优秀的开源项目应运而生,为开发者提供了丰富的资源和服务,WordPress是一个非常受欢迎的开源内容管理系统(CMS),适用于各种类型的网站建设;而Django则是Python语言的Web框架之一,以其简洁的设计和强大的功能著称,还有诸如React、Vue.js这样的前端框架,以及Node.js、Go等后端语言,它们都各有千秋,适合不同层次的需求。
设计与布局
制定视觉风格和品牌形象
在设计阶段,首先要确立自己的视觉风格和品牌形象,这涉及到色彩搭配、字体选择、图标设计等多个方面,可以通过调研竞争对手或参考行业内的优秀案例来获取灵感,同时也要考虑到目标用户的喜好和使用习惯。
构建响应式网页设计
随着移动设备的普及,越来越多的用户会在不同的屏幕尺寸上访问网站,确保网站能够在各种设备上都具有良好的显示效果至关重要,采用响应式网页设计方法,可以让页面自动适应不同的分辨率和操作系统,提升用户体验。
组织导航结构和信息架构
良好的导航结构和清晰的信息架构是提高网站可用性的关键因素,合理的菜单层级可以帮助用户快速找到所需信息,避免迷路或浪费时间,还要注意信息的分类和组织方式,使内容更加易于理解和记忆。
开发过程
编写高质量的前端代码
在前端开发过程中,要注重编写可读性高且维护方便的代码,遵循语义化的标记语言规范,合理运用CSS样式表进行布局控制,充分利用JavaScript实现动态交互效果,还应关注跨浏览器兼容性和性能优化等问题。
图片来源于网络,如有侵权联系删除
后端开发和数据管理
在后端开发中,需要根据业务需求构建相应的数据处理流程和管理机制,这可能涉及到数据库的设计与实现、RESTful API接口的开发等工作,对于大型复杂的项目来说,还需要引入缓存机制以提高效率和降低负载压力。
测试与部署
完成初步的开发工作后,需要对整个系统进行全面测试以确保其稳定性和安全性,常见的测试内容包括单元测试、集成测试和安全审计等,一旦确认无误,就可以将其部署到生产环境中供公众使用。
维护与更新
定期备份和监控
定期对网站数据进行备份以防万一数据丢失或损坏,实时监控系统运行状况并及时解决潜在问题也是非常重要的,这不仅可以保障网站的正常运行,还能及时发现并应对可能的安全威胁。
和软件版本
随着时间的推移,网站上的内容和相关软件都会发生变化,为了保持新鲜感和吸引力,要及时更新文章、图片和其他媒体资源,也要关注最新的技术和趋势,适时升级到新的软件版本以获得更好的性能表现和创新功能。
用户反馈与改进建议
倾听用户的意见和建议是不断改进和完善产品的重要途径,可以通过调查问卷、评论留言等方式收集用户的反馈意见,并根据实际情况进行调整和完善,这样不仅可以满足更多人的需求,也能增强用户的满意度和忠诚度。
通过以上详细的步骤和建议,相信你已经掌握了如何利用源码搭建网站的基本方法和技巧,真正的成功并非一蹴而就,而是需要不断地学习和实践才能达到,让我们一起努力吧!让我们共同探索这个充满无限可能的数字世界!
标签: #源码搭建网站
评论列表